Detailed Description
For a more clear understanding of the technical features, objects and effects of the present invention, embodiments of the present invention will now be described in detail with reference to the accompanying drawings.
As shown in fig. 1, in a first embodiment of an electric toothbrush of the present invention, the electric toothbrush includes a toothbrush body, a moving mechanism 40 connected to the toothbrush body, and a control circuit 30 provided in the toothbrush body, and further includes: a first button 10 and a second button 20 provided on the toothbrush body. The first key 10 is connected to the control circuit 30, which triggers the control circuit 30 to select the first operating mode 31. The second key 20 is connected to the control circuit 30, which triggers the control circuit 30 to select the second operating mode 32. The control circuit 30 is connected to the moving mechanism 40, and controls the moving mechanism 40 to move according to the first operation mode 31 or the second operation mode 32. The first operation mode 31 and the second operation mode 32 have different operation parameters.
Specifically, in order to distinguish different states of teeth in the morning and the evening, a first working mode 31 and a second working mode 32 corresponding to the tooth brushing scenes in the evening and the morning are preset, the tooth brushing scenes in the evening and the morning can be selected quickly through two keys, and the proper tooth brushing mode can be selected only by lightly pressing the two keys, namely the first key 10 and the second key 20, so that mode identification marks can be arranged on the surfaces of the keys or beside the keys, and the tooth brushing scenes in the evening and the morning can be identified conveniently and quickly.
Further, when the first key 10 is triggered, the second key 20 is set as an off key; and sets the first key 10 as an off key when the second key 20 is activated.
It will be appreciated that the two keys may be switched with respect to each other, and that when the first key 10 is actuated, the second key 20 is set to the off key, which, in turn, activates the second key 20 to turn off the power toothbrush. Similarly, when the second button 20 is actuated, the first button 10 is configured as an off button, and when the first button 10 is actuated, the power toothbrush is turned off. However, in the prior art, if shutdown is needed, the shutdown is performed for one cycle, or the cycle is pressed for more than 2 seconds, or the shutdown is performed after 5 seconds. According to the invention, the two buttons are mutually used as switches, so that the function of quickly switching off the electric toothbrush can be realized, and the electric toothbrush is quick and convenient.
Further, as shown in fig. 2, in a second embodiment of the electric toothbrush of the present invention, the first operation mode 31 and the second operation mode 31 include at least two sub-modes, respectively. The control circuit 30 comprises a storage unit 33 for storing sub-modes of movement of the movement mechanism 40 in the first 31 and second 32 operation modes, respectively. The first key 10 triggers the control circuit 30 to select a sub-mode stored in the first operating mode 31. The second key 20 triggers the control circuit 30 to select a stored sub-mode in the second operating mode 32.
It can be understood that for the set working modes, a plurality of sub-modes of more detailed motion parameters can be set in each working mode, for example, the sub-modes are divided into three levels of light, medium and heavy according to the intensity of the brushing force, in detail, for example, the sub-mode a, the sub-mode B and the sub-mode C are set in the first working mode 31, and the sub-mode a ', the sub-mode B ', the sub-mode C ' and the parameter differentiation setting of each sub-mode are set in the second working mode 32, so as to adapt to more brushing scenes. The storage unit in the control circuit 30 may store the last used sub-mode state in each operating mode, and may be directly called through the corresponding key when used the next day. For example, if the teeth are sore in the last morning and the gentle mode of the morning brushing mode is selected in the morning, the selection of the gentle mode is recorded and stored in the storage unit after the morning use, and the control circuit 30 selects the stored gentle mode to operate the toothbrush the next morning when the button of the morning brushing mode is turned on. The same storage settings can be made for the evening brushing mode.
Further, each of the first operation mode 31 and the second operation mode 32 includes a first movement mode, a pause mode and a second movement mode. The first motion mode comprises a first operating duration; the pause mode includes a pause duration; the second motion mode comprises a second operating duration; the first working time length is longer than the second working time length; the pause duration is much shorter than the second operating duration.
Specifically, when people brush teeth, people usually pause, drink water to rinse the mouth, spit more foams in the mouth, and then brush the mouth again for final cleaning. The first motion mode is a deep cleaning process, in which the electric toothbrush moves for a relatively long time, for example, 2-3 minutes, and then automatically enters a pause mode, which is relatively short, usually 2-30 seconds, and it can be understood that in the pause mode, the user needs to take the electric toothbrush out of the mouth, spit the foam in the mouth and flush the foam on the electric toothbrush head, and the whole process takes about 10 seconds to complete. The electric toothbrush then executes a second motion pattern to perform a second cleaning or gentle brushing of the remaining mouth away, which can be a relatively short time, typically 20-60 seconds. These times can be set as desired, where the pause duration is generally much shorter than the time of the second movement. The pause duration is much shorter than the duration of the second movement, typically 3 to 10 times the pause duration.

Further, the operating parameters of the first operating mode 31 include a first time duration; the operating parameters of the second operating mode 32 include a second duration; the first duration is greater than the second duration. And/or setting a time threshold, after finishing each first working mode, judging whether a trigger signal of a first key exists in the time threshold, and if so, controlling the electric toothbrush to enter a cleaning mode; otherwise, the electric toothbrush is controlled to be automatically turned off. And/or setting a time threshold, after finishing each second working mode, judging whether a trigger signal of a second key exists in the time threshold, and if so, controlling the electric toothbrush to enter a cleaning mode; otherwise, the electric toothbrush is controlled to be automatically turned off.
Specifically, the first operation mode 31 and the second operation mode 32 correspond to the brushing of teeth in the evening and the morning, respectively, and since the teeth remain more in the evening due to the diet of the day, the first operation mode 31 is set to correspond to the brushing of teeth in the evening, and the time is set to be longer. And the teeth are brushed in the morning in the next day, and the time of the second working mode 32 corresponding to the morning can be properly reduced because no food is eaten and the tooth residues are less. In other embodiments, the early-late mode may be the same or different in other parameters. After the brushing action is finished, presetting a time threshold value, such as 30 seconds, wherein the electric toothbrush can judge whether a corresponding key is triggered or not by itself, and if so, the electric toothbrush enters a cleaning mode; if the time threshold is exceeded and no corresponding key is triggered, the computer is automatically and normally shut down, and the normal work flow can be carried out by directly triggering the key when the computer is used next time. The preset time threshold can be set by itself according to needs, for example, 10 seconds to 30 seconds. It is understood that for example: after the electric toothbrush executes the night tooth brushing mode, the electric toothbrush can stand by for a period of time, and in the period of time, a selection key corresponding to the night tooth brushing mode is triggered, so that the electric toothbrush can enter a cleaning mode; if the selection button corresponding to the brushing mode is not triggered all the time in the time period, the electric toothbrush can be automatically switched off. When the toothbrush is used next time, the selection key is triggered again, and the toothbrush can work according to a normal night tooth brushing mode. The morning brushing mode can also operate in the same manner.
